Almoneda - The Antiques, Art Galleries and Collectors Fair

Almoneda, the Antiques, Art Galleries and Collectors Fair, will bring together the most comprehensive range of objects with a sense of history that are at least 50 years old during the course of its eighteenth edition, which is due to take place between 29th March and 6th April at Feria de Madrid.

This fair, which is open to the general public and features the direct sale of the items on show, will consolidate its appeal as an ideal exhibition for all those who are interested in the past, presenting an endless range of unusual and unique items, affordable collector's items and art and antiques in general. The 210 brocanteurs, antique dealers and gallery-owners participating at the event will present more than 30,000 authentic and unique objects from all around the world, among which vintage decorative pieces and fashion accessories will feature prominently.

In the fair's tour of the recent past, where old items become fashionable, visitors will come across designer furniture dating from the 1950's, 1960's and 1970's, collector's items, archaeological pieces, silver, Isabelline jewellery, watches, dolls, dresses, walking-sticks, rugs, lamps and books. Unique pieces from another age, full of history, at affordable prices. The fair also presents an interesting selection of paintings and sculptures by contemporary artists. With all of these exhibits, ALMONEDA makes up a fascinating cultural event of general interest, one that is both familiar and entertaining. At this edition, the fair will stage an Open Doors Day on Tuesday 1st April, featuring free entry for all visitors.

Coinciding with its artistic dimension, at each edition ALMONEDA offers an exceptional opportunity for visitors to gain an insight into the decorative trends of the moment. Some of the fair's stands provide an excellent example of how to make the most of these items from the past, combining objects from yesteryear with old and modern works of art. All of these exhibits will be on show at a single venue for a few days, providing a perfect demonstration of how different styles and periods can be successfully combined.

ALMONEDA, organised by IFEMA, will be staged in Hall 7 at Feria de Madrid. The fair will be open through from 12.00 p.m. to 9.00 p.m. Tickets will cost 8 euros and include a practical Purchasing Guide that will help visitors to make their choices during their tour of the fair.
